Treaties have always been an indispensable tool of diplomacy. The Egyptian and Hittite kings concluded a treaty in 1272ВС, and since 1945 some 54,000 treaties have been registered with the United Nations. The number continues to grow. This new edition of a book first published in 2000 provides a comprehensive account of the law of treaties. Written from the viewpoint of an experienced practitioner, this edition updates existing information and refines previous arguments. New material is included covering topics such as the use of memorandums of understanding (MOUs) in litigation, the treaty-making capacity of entities such as the Vatican, Taiwan and Palestine, and the effect of hostilities on treaties. Giventheir increasing importance, there is also a new chapter on international organisations, including an attempt to explain the sometimes baffling roles in treaty-making played by the European Community and European Union.
